Businesses and organizations are always on the lookout for solutions to handle the growing demands of data processing and computational tasks. One powerful solution that meets their needs is the use of dedicated servers in distributed computing environments.Â
This article has been prepared to help them understand the intricacies of this approach, exploring its benefits and implementation strategies to incorporate in operations involving large amounts of data.
Understanding Distributed Computing
Distributed computing involves the use of interconnected computers or servers to solve complex problems or process extensive datasets.Â
Unlike old systems, distributed computing harnesses the combined power of networked machines, enabling parallel processing and efficient utilization of resources.
The Role of Dedicated Servers
Dedicated servers in distributed computing provide exclusive and dedicated resources for specific tasks or applications.Â
Unlike shared environments where resources are divided among users, dedicated server hosting ensure that computational power, memory and storage are fully devoted to one workload.Â
This exclusivity improves performance, speeds up processing times and establishes a dependable infrastructure for distributed computing tasks.
Advantages of Using Dedicated Servers in Distributed Computing
Below are the benefits of utilizing dedicated servers in distributed computing:
1. Improved Performance
Dedicated servers offer exceptional computing power, enabling faster data processing and analysis. This is particularly advantageous for applications like simulations, financial modeling and big data analytics.
2. Scalability
Distributed environments built on dedicated servers can easily expand horizontally by adding more servers to the network. This scalability ensures that the system can handle increasing workloads without compromising performance.
3. Resource Isolation
Dedicated servers provide resource isolation, preventing interference from applications or users. This isolation enhances security, stability and predictability in distributed computing environments.
4. Customization
Organizations have the flexibility to customize servers according to their distributed application needs. They can optimize hardware configurations and processors and implement custom networking solutions.
Strategies for Implementation
In addition to understanding the advantages of a hosting solution, it’s important to consider the following strategies to maximize its benefits:.
1. Task Breakdown
Divide tasks into smaller subtasks that can be spread across dedicated servers. This approach optimizes processing, resulting in an overall reduction in computation time.
2. Balancing Workloads
Implement load-balancing algorithms to evenly distribute tasks among servers. This ensures the utilization of resources and prevents system bottlenecks.
3. Resilience against Failures
Design distributed systems with redundancy and mechanisms to tolerate faults. By placing dedicated servers, the impact of server failures can be minimized, ensuring uninterrupted operation.
4. Effective Communication
Establish communication protocols between servers for seamless data exchange. High speed interconnectivity is essential for maintaining the integrity and speed of distributed computations.
Conclusion
Harnessing the power of dedicated servers in distributed computing environments marks a change in how we handle complex computational tasks. The combination of resources, scalability and customization choices makes this approach essential for organizations aiming to meet the demands of data intensive applications. With technology advancements, integrating these servers into distributed computing will undoubtedly have a crucial impact on shaping computational capabilities across diverse industries in the future.